OK fellas...here are the results. I used a COL of 1.08" for all 3 my loads (10 rds each...5 to test cycling reliabilty and 5 for accuracy). This seated the bullet just barely touching the lands. A little concerned, I started with a mild load of 2.3 grains HP-38 (same as Win 231 in case you don't know). This load did not cycle the pistol at all. Stovepipe city! Primers looked just fine...no other excessive pressure signs. My next load was 2.5 grains. A little better here, but not quite enough oomph to cycle it yet. No pressure signs here either. Finally, 2.7 grains cycled the gun reliably with still no pressure signs. I would not be afraid to even bump it up another .2-.3 grains. Were they accurate? Well I shot this 5 shot group after I shot the initial 5 to test functionality. I shot this group at 10 yards, without my glasses...LOL! Probably couldn't do much better with my glasses! Leading was non-existant. One pass with the bore brush left the bore shiny and clean. In case you can't read the writing on the target:

11/1/09
9mm
Boolit: Lee 358-158 RF
Sized to .358" ( my Sig slugs at .3565")
Lars Carnauba Red lube
HP-38/Win 231 at 2.7 grains
COL: 1.080"
Distance: 10yds
5 shots
Sig Sauer P228
